Choosing the Right Certification
For finance professionals in the UAE, choosing between CISI and CFA is one of the most important career decisions you will make. Both qualifications are highly respected, but they serve different purposes and suit different career paths.
Direct answer: CFA is a three-level investment-analysis programme. CISI offers shorter and longer qualifications across markets, compliance, wealth management, operations and corporate finance. A UAE employer or regulator may specify a particular local or technical exam for a role, so the correct choice starts with the job requirement.
This guide provides a clear, objective comparison to help you make the right choice for your situation in the UAE financial market.
Overview of Each Qualification
CISI (Chartered Institute for Securities & Investment) is the UK-based professional body that offers qualifications across securities, investment, wealth, compliance and operations. For a UAE role, check the examination specified by the Capital Market Authority (CMA), formerly SCA, the DFSA, the FSRA or the employer responsible for competence requirements.
CFA (Chartered Financial Analyst) is administered by the CFA Institute. The three-level programme focuses on investment analysis, portfolio management and ethical standards. The charter also requires relevant work experience and membership requirements, so passing an exam level should not be described as holding the charter.
Cost Comparison
| Factor | CISI | CFA |
|---|---|---|
| Exam fee | Varies by qualification, country and booking route; check the current CISI price list and basket | CFA Institute lists 2026 per-level prices by level and registration window |
| Total exam fees | Depends on the number of units required for the chosen qualification | USD 3,520 to USD 4,600 across all three levels for 2026 exams, before local taxes |
| Study materials | Confirm what the exam entry includes and which workbook edition applies | Confirm what is included in the selected CFA registration and any optional purchases |
| Membership | Separate from the exam route and membership grade | Charterholder membership costs are separate from exam registration |
A one-unit CISI requirement can cost less than completing all three CFA levels, but the routes are not equivalent products. Compare the full qualification needed for the job, including registration, exam entry, required materials, local taxes and resits. The current CFA figures above come from the official 2026 CFA exam fee page; CISI candidates should use the live price list and basket for their chosen unit.
Time Investment
The comparison must use the complete route required for the job:
- CISI: Workload varies by unit and qualification. Current published examples include about 80 hours for IISI and 154 total qualification hours for ICWIM.
- CFA: CFA Institute recommends about 300 hours per level and says that completing all three levels typically takes three to four years.
A single CISI unit and the full CFA Program are not equivalent endpoints. If a UAE role requires a local paper plus a technical unit, include both in the time and cost comparison.

Career Relevance in the UAE
When CISI Is the Better Choice
CISI may be the relevant route when the employer or regulator names a specific CISI unit for the function, including:
- Federal UAE capital-market roles: A pathway can combine UAE FRR with a role-specific technical unit.
- Wealth and investment roles: ICWIM may be the named technical qualification for a particular function.
- Foundation knowledge: IISI covers introductory securities and investment concepts, but should not be presented as a universal UAE licence.
When CFA Is the Better Choice
CFA is better suited for professionals targeting:
- Investment analysis - equity research, credit analysis, and sector coverage
- Portfolio management - fund management and asset allocation roles
- Corporate finance - M&A advisory, valuations, and capital markets
- Global mobility - CFA is recognised worldwide across all major financial centres
When CII Is the More Relevant Route
For professionals advising UK-connected clients on long-term care, trusts, or retirement income, the relevant route may be CII rather than CISI or CFA. These are UK-focused specialist subjects, not substitutes for UAE regulatory exams; compare the available CII exam preparation options before choosing a pathway.
How to Read a Dubai Job Advertisement
Record the wording before choosing a course:
| Advertisement wording | What to verify |
|---|---|
| CFA charterholder required | Do not treat CFA candidacy or a passed level as equivalent. |
| CFA Level I passed or candidate | Confirm which status is accepted and by what date. |
| CISI required | Ask for the exact qualification and unit, not only the awarding body. |
| Regulatory qualification required | Identify the regulator, approved function and complete local plus technical combination. |
This distinction matters because “CFA preferred” and “CFA charter required” lead to different decisions, just as “CISI qualified” is incomplete without the unit name.
Can You Do Both?
It is possible to complete both routes, but the order should follow an actual requirement. Complete a named local or technical unit first when an employer has set a deadline for it. Start the CFA Program first when the target role values the programme and there is no immediate regulatory examination requirement.
Making Your Decision
The decision depends on the current role, target role and exact wording used by the employer or regulator. Select a CISI qualification only after confirming the unit. Select the CFA Program when its investment curriculum and credential status match the role being pursued.
Frequently Asked Questions
1 Is CISI or CFA more recognised in the UAE?
There is no single UAE-wide ranking. A regulated role may name an exact local or technical unit, while an investment role may ask for the CFA charter, a passed level, or candidacy. Read the employer and regulator requirement literally.
2 How long does it take to complete CISI vs CFA?
CISI workload depends on the selected unit or qualification. Current examples include about 80 hours for IISI and 154 total qualification hours for ICWIM. CFA Institute recommends about 300 hours per level and states that completing all three levels typically takes three to four years.
3 Which is more affordable, CISI or CFA?
The comparison depends on the CISI unit and how many units your route requires. CFA Institute lists total 2026 exam fees of USD 3,520 to USD 4,600 across all three levels before local taxes. Check the current CISI price list and booking basket for the exact qualification, workbook and local charges.
4 Can I hold both CISI and CFA certifications?
Yes, but the credentials should be described precisely. Passing CFA Level I is not the same as holding the CFA charter, and holding one CISI certificate does not satisfy every UAE role.
5 Which certification leads to higher salaries in the UAE?
Neither credential guarantees a salary level. Pay depends on the role, experience, employer and whether the qualification is required or merely preferred. Compare current vacancies for the exact job family instead of using a general credential premium.
